Answer:
The Kinetic Energy of the given object of mass 200 kg, traveling at 4 m/s is found to be 1600 J (OR) 1.6 KJ.
Explanation:
The generalized formula to find the Kinetic Energy of a body, that is in motion, is as follows:
Kinetic Energy = K.E = (1/2)mv² _____________ eqn (1)
where,
m = mass of the object = 200 kg
v = speed of the object = 4 m/s
therefore, substituting these values, in eqn (1), we find the kinetic energy of the given object, as follows:
eqn (1) =>
K.E = (1/2)(200 kg)(4 m/s)²
K.E = 1600 J
OR
K.E = (1600 J)(1 KJ/1000 J)
K.E = 1.6 KJ
